Choosing The Best Material For Toddler Swimwear
When selecting material for toddler swimwear, the ideal choices are those that combine durability, comfort, and safety. Nylon and spandex are frequently preferred due to their excellent stretchability, which allows for unrestricted movement and a snug fit that adjusts as toddlers grow. These materials are also quick-drying, a crucial feature that helps prevent chafing and skin irritation after exiting the water. Additionally, nylon and spandex resist degradation from chlorine and salt water, ensuring the swimwear retains its shape and vibrant color over time. For added safety, choosing fabrics with a high Ultraviolet Protection Factor (UPF) rating is beneficial; these materials are specially treated to significantly block the harmful UV rays of the sun, safeguarding your toddler’s sensitive skin during prolonged exposure. Thus, when choosing toddler swimwear, fabrics like nylon and spandex that offer elasticity, quick-drying properties, and UV protection are exemplary, ensuring both comfort and safety in aquatic environments.
Style Guide
When outfitting your toddler for a day at the beach or pool, think beyond just the swimwear to create a complete and stylish ensemble that's also functional. Start with a comfortable and cute swimsuit, choosing colors and patterns that reflect your toddler’s personality. Add a wide-brimmed hat to shield their face and neck from the sun—those with straps are great to ensure they stay on during play. Don't forget a pair of UV-protective sunglasses; they not only protect your little one’s eyes but also add a cool factor to their beach look. For their feet, opt for water shoes, which are essential for protecting tiny toes from hot sand, rocky surfaces, and slippery pool decks. These shoes should be easy to slip on but secure enough not to come off easily in the water. Finally, consider a cover-up for when they're out of the water; a soft, quick-drying towel poncho or a light cotton robe can be perfect for keeping them warm and cozy after swimming. With these pieces, your toddler will be ready for a fun and safe day by the water, all while looking adorably put together.
How often Should You Replace A Toddler’s swimwear?
When it comes to replacing your toddler’s swimwear, there isn’t a one-size-fits-all answer, but there are several factors to consider that can help guide your decision. Generally, you might find yourself needing to buy new swimwear for your toddler each swim season due to growth and wear.
